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al, arrested in the Delhi Excise Scam case, had filed a petition in the Supreme Court against his arrest. However, he withdrew his petition from the Supreme Court.
The lawyer told the reason to the Supreme Court
Senior advocate Abhishek Manu Singhvi, appearing for Arvind Kejriwal, told the Supreme Court that Kejriwal is withdrawing the petition in the Supreme Court because he has to appear during the day.
Senior advocate Abhishek Singhvi, representing Kejriwal, mentioned the matter before a bench headed by Justice Sanjiv Khanna and said since the remand proceedings are before the trial court during the day, it will clash with the hearing in the apex court, he should This petition should be allowed to be withdrawn.
The top court gave permission to go to trial court
Justice Khanna told Singhvi, "You can first go to the trial court. Just write an e-mail to the registry." Singhvi said, "I will write a letter to the registry. I had to mention it again before this court so that it is convenient for your lordship."
The move came hours after Justice Khanna told Singhvi that Kejriwal's plea against his arrest would be heard by a three-judge bench during the day. Kejriwal had moved the Supreme Court late on Thursday night after being arrested by the ED.
He was arrested hours after the Delhi High Court refused to grant protection to the Aam Aadmi Party national convenor from any coercive action by the agency.
